LOUISVILLE, Ky. (KT) – The University of Louisville has received $750,000 from the U.S. Economic Development Administration to launch a new program aimed at solving long-term health, economic and societal problems resulting from the COVID-19 pandemic. 
The Pandemic-Related Product Acceleration & Responsive Entrepreneurship Program, or PRePARE, UofL researchers will join with members of the community, on innovative ideas that can expand existing companies or start new ones to bring those ideas to market.
Potential ideas include ways to track viral spread more efficiently, expand access to virtual services, or bring employees back to work safely.
